How to use EHPRC_CPI08 - Import Documents


SAP Transaction Code - Details

  • Transaction Code: EHPRC_CPI08

    Description: Import Documents

    Release: S/4HANA and ECC 6

    Menu Path:

    • Logistics > Product Safety and Stewardship > Product Compliance for Discrete Industries > Utilities > Import > Import Documents
  • Show technical details Hide technical details
    • Program: SAPLEHPRC_CP_IM20

      Screen: 1010

      Authorization Object:

    • Development Package: EHPRC_CP_CORE

      Package Description: Compliance for products

      Parent Package: EHPRC_DISCRETE_INDUSTRY

    • Module/Component: EHS-MGM-PRC

      Description: Product Compliance
